The overall objective of this role is to address external customer issues and provide ongoing customer support. The team is looking for a dynamic individual with exceptional customer service skills who will provide resolutions and support to the Corporate client segment across Czech/Slovakia.
What you will do
Ensure customer inquiries are responded in an efficient and timely manner via phone and email, maintaining compliance with departmental standards
Develop and maintain client portfolio through regular interactions
Effectively liaise with other local and cross border internal teams and departments
Conduct necessary analyses to address client needs
Proactively inform clients about problems (system failures, market issues) and provide regular resolution updates
Serve as the first-line point of contact for internal partners and external clients, interacting with key teams to identify and resolve issues
What we will need from you
2 years of relevant service or banking experience is an advantage
University degree preferred
Fluent English and native Czech/Slovakian language knowledge
Computer proficiency - strong IT skills (Windows, MS office knowledge)
High level of client service orientation, creativity, initiative and flexibility
Good interpersonal and communication skills
Demonstrated ability to drive results in a fast-paced, goal-oriented environment
By joining Citi Solutions Center Poland, you will not only be part of a business casual workplace with a hybrid working model (currently up to 2 days working at home per week), but also (potentially, subject to final offer) receive a competitive base salary and enjoy a whole host of additional benefits which can include:
Employer paid Defined Contribution Pension Plan contribution of 6% of employee’s pensionable earnings (PPE Program)
Employer paid Private Medical Care Package for employees and Private Medical Care Packages for certain family members available at preferential rates
Employer paid Life Insurance Program for employees and Life Insurance for certain family members available at preferential rates
Employee Assistance Program financed by Employer
Paid Parental Leave Program (maternity and paternity leave; statutory and 2 weeks additional paid paternity leave)
Sport Card for employees subsidised via Social Benefits Fund and Sport Cards for certain family members available at preferential rates
Additional benefits from Company’s Social Benefit Fund, in particular: Holidays Allowance, support for sport and cultural activities, team building events
Additional day off for volunteering
Cafeteria/ flex benefit – a company benefits system which enables employees to select and purchase benefits offered by a provider and available for employees on the platform
Opportunity to receive an annual discretionary incentive award
Special offers and discounts for employees
